NSC DG shows dazzling display in SWAN Novelty Match at Gateway Games

_Doles out financial incentives to Sports journalists_

The Director General of the National Sports Commission, Chief Bukola Olopade, was the cynosure of all eyes at the Sports Writers Association of Nigeria (SWAN) Novelty Match, at the ongoing 2024 Gateway Games in Abeokuta, Ogun State.

The novelty match, organized by SWAN, brought together media professionals, key stakeholders, and sports enthusiasts in a spirited and symbolic football game aimed at promoting unity and celebrating the vital role of sports journalism in national development.

Chief Olopade, renowned for his dynamic leadership and deep passion for sports, graced the occasion with his trademark energy and charisma. Demonstrating his commitment to unity, he played one half for the Southern Team and the other for the Northern Team—eventually aligning with the Northern Team, who clinched a 1-0 victory.

His presence added color and prestige to the event, drawing admiration from players, spectators, and officials alike.

In his remarks, Chief Olopade commended SWAN for its unwavering dedication to the promotion of sports through credible and professional reporting.

“I had fun,” he said. “Of all the novelty matches I’ve attended, this has been the most exciting. I witnessed a strong spirit of unity and togetherness among members.”

He urged sports journalists in Nigeria to continue spotlighting sports in their coverage.

“Sports is life. It should not be relegated to the back pages or the end of news bulletins,” he emphasized. “Sports journalism is a vital pillar for the growth of Nigeria’s sports industry, and we will continue to partner with SWAN to harness the power of sports for national unity and development.”

The DG in his usual supportive style doled out 2 million naira to the two teams as their playing bonuses and incentives. He also gifted some dollars to the best Goalkeeper of the match amidst other financial incentives.

The match ended on a joyful note, filled with camaraderie, laughter, and memorable moments—truly reflecting the spirit of sportsmanship and solidarity.
